| Index: chrome/browser/safe_browsing/srt_fetcher_win.cc
|
| diff --git a/chrome/browser/safe_browsing/srt_fetcher_win.cc b/chrome/browser/safe_browsing/srt_fetcher_win.cc
|
| index 2711ba291e61f825b841b1ae450d90155adb7ffc..a742bb1a3f5b9e024902fa348b2a9fced49b1338 100644
|
| --- a/chrome/browser/safe_browsing/srt_fetcher_win.cc
|
| +++ b/chrome/browser/safe_browsing/srt_fetcher_win.cc
|
| @@ -18,6 +18,7 @@
|
| #include "base/debug/leak_annotations.h"
|
| #include "base/files/file_path.h"
|
| #include "base/macros.h"
|
| +#include "base/memory/ptr_util.h"
|
| #include "base/metrics/field_trial.h"
|
| #include "base/metrics/histogram_macros.h"
|
| #include "base/metrics/sparse_histogram.h"
|
| @@ -544,7 +545,7 @@ void DisplaySRTPrompt(const base::FilePath& download_path) {
|
|
|
| // Ownership of |global_error| is passed to the service. The error removes
|
| // itself from the service and self-destructs when done.
|
| - global_error_service->AddGlobalError(global_error);
|
| + global_error_service->AddGlobalError(base::WrapUnique(global_error));
|
|
|
| bool show_bubble = true;
|
| PrefService* local_state = g_browser_process->local_state();
|
|
|